L-Theanine: What It Does

Amino acid from green tea that promotes calm focus without drowsiness. Works synergistically with caffeine for enhanced cognitive performance.

Key benefits: Calm focus, Anxiety relief, Sleep quality, Cognitive enhancement, Stress

Omega-3: What It Does

Essential fatty acids critical for brain, heart, and joint health. Most people are deficient. EPA reduces inflammation, DHA supports brain function.

Key benefits: Heart health, Brain function, Anti-inflammatory, Joint support, Mood
